Mistral AI Open-Sources Leanstral 1.5, a Formal Proof AI Model
Mistral AI has released its new artificial intelligence model, Leanstral 1.5, making it available under the Apache 2.0 license. This model is designed for formal proofs and aims to advance automated reasoning capabilities. According to Mistral AI, Leanstral 1.5 demonstrated significant performance on the challenging Putnam competition tasks. Specifically, the model successfully solved 587 out of the 672 problems presented. Furthermore, Leanstral 1.5 has shown utility in software development by automatically identifying bugs within code. This release positions Mistral AI as a contributor to the open-source AI community, potentially fostering further research and development in formal verification and AI-assisted programming.
